Szerző Téma: RP pont  (Megtekintve 2189 alkalommal)

Nem elérhető petya

  • 433
    • Profil megtekintése
RP pont
« Dátum: 2010. október 10. - 20:55:05 »
0 Show voters
Üdv Halottam Olyan RP Szerókról hogy RP pontozás van és szeretnék egy olyat kérni hogy rp pont pl beírom /rp [iD] [pontszám] akkor /rp [iD] [10] akkor ha a játékos beírja hogy /személyi és megnézi akkor lássa az RP pontját pl ha 2x kap 1x 10-et 2.ra 5-öt akkor /személyiben már csak annyit mutasson hogy RP Pont:5.00 Ennyi Lenne.

RP pont
« Válasz #1 Dátum: 2010. október 10. - 20:57:00 »
0 Show voters
Littletown RPG copy fail ;)

Nem elérhető ZeRo

  • 4620
  • Ex Globális Moderátor
    • Profil megtekintése
RP pont
« Válasz #2 Dátum: 2010. október 10. - 21:08:21 »
0 Show voters
Idézetet írta: Skatefield date=1286737020\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"3743\" data-ipsquote-contentclass=\"forums_Topic
Littletown RPG copy fail ;)
 

Tilos a hozzászólás vadászat\' date=\' tehát ha nem segítesz, akkor ne is írj inkább ide.[/quote\']
Akkor már értem, hogy miért van ennyi figyelmeztetésed, örülj, hogy most csak szóban kapsz. ;)
[/quote]

RP pont
« Válasz #3 Dátum: 2010. október 10. - 21:10:57 »
0 Show voters
Idézetet írta: ZeRo date=1286737701\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"3743\" data-ipsquote-contentclass=\"forums_Topic
Akkor már értem, hogy miért van ennyi figyelmeztetésed, örülj, hogy most csak szóban kapsz. ;)
 
Jó, hogy csak engem kaptok el, nem kéne pikkelni rám utálj én is utállak nem tud érdekelni...

Nem elérhető ZeRo

  • 4620
  • Ex Globális Moderátor
    • Profil megtekintése
RP pont
« Válasz #4 Dátum: 2010. október 10. - 21:13:39 »
0 Show voters
Idézetet írta: Skatefield date=1286737857\" data-ipsquote-contentapp=\"forums\" data-ipsquote-contenttype=\"forums\" data-ipsquote-contentid=\"3743\" data-ipsquote-contentclass=\"forums_Topic


Akkor már értem, hogy miért van ennyi figyelmeztetésed, örülj, hogy most csak szóban kapsz. ;)
 
Jó, hogy csak engem kaptok el, nem kéne pikkelni rám utálj én is utállak nem tud érdekelni...
 
[/quote]
Ha más is megszegi a szabályzatot, akkor az téged is feljogosít rá? Egyértelmûen nem, ezért nem értem a viselkedésedet. Túl lehetne már nõni ezen a gyerekes felfogáson( itt nem csak rád célzok, mielõtt ebbe belekötnél ). A többiek ugyanúgy megkapják a büntetést, ezért nem kell panaszkodni. Ha erre válaszolni akarsz még, akkor PM-ben tedd meg, ne offoljuk tovább a témát.

RP pont
« Válasz #5 Dátum: 2010. október 11. - 19:37:47 »
0 Show voters
én ugy megtudnám neked irni hogy /rp [id] [szám] de ha pl van neki 3 akkor is 10 re rakja ugy jólesz?

Nem elérhető petya

  • 433
    • Profil megtekintése
RP pont
« Válasz #6 Dátum: 2010. október 11. - 20:13:43 »
0 Show voters
Jó Lessz Sivi :) Csak Majd Ne Feledd Nekem Odaírni Azt A Kódot melyben a /személyi parancsomba is jelenjen meg megmutatom a személyi parancsomat
 
 if(strcmp(cmd,\"/személyi\",true)==0 || strcmp(cmd,\"/szemelyi\",true)==0)
    {
        if(IsPlayerConnected(playerid))
        {
            tmp = strtok(cmdtext, idx);
            if(!strlen(tmp))
            {
                SendClientMessage(playerid, COLOR_WHITE, \" /személyi [iD/Név]\");
                return 1;
            }
            giveplayerid = ReturnUser(tmp);
            if(IsPlayerConnected(giveplayerid))
            {
                if(giveplayerid != INVALID_PLAYER_ID)
                {
                    if (ProxDetectorS(8.0, playerid, giveplayerid))
                    {
                        if(giveplayerid == playerid) { SendClientMessage(playerid, COLOR_GREY, \"Magadnak nem tudod megmutatni,használd a /stats parancsot!\"); return 1; }
                        GetPlayerName(giveplayerid, giveplayer, sizeof(giveplayer));
                        GetPlayerName(playerid, sendername, sizeof(sendername));
                        new age = PlayerInfo[playerid][pAge];
                        new housekey = PlayerInfo[playerid][pPhousekey];
                        format(string, sizeof(string), \"|___ %s Személyi igazolványa ___|\", sendername);
                        SendClientMessage(giveplayerid, COLOR_SZEMELYI, string);
                        format(string, sizeof(string), \"** Név: %s\", sendername);
                        SendClientMessage(giveplayerid, COLOR_SZEMELYI, string);
                        if(PlayerInfo[playerid][pSex] == 1)
                        { SendClientMessage(giveplayerid,COLOR_SZEMELYI,\"** Nem: Férfi\"); }
                        else if(PlayerInfo[playerid][pSex] == 2)
                        { SendClientMessage(giveplayerid,COLOR_SZEMELYI,\"** Nem: Nõ\"); }
                        format(string, sizeof(string), \"** Kor: %d\", age);
                        SendClientMessage(giveplayerid, COLOR_SZEMELYI, string);
                        format(string, sizeof(string), \"** Házszám: %d\", housekey);
                        SendClientMessage(giveplayerid, COLOR_SZEMELYI, string);
                        format(string, sizeof(string), \"* %s megmutatta a személyi igazolványát neked.\", sendername);
                        SendClientMessage(giveplayerid, COLOR_LIGHTBLUE, string);
                        format(string, sizeof(string), \"* Megmutattad a személyi igazolványodat neki: %s.\", giveplayer);
                        S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
                    }
                    else
                    {
                        SendClientMessage(playerid, COLOR_GREY, \"  A Játékos Nincs A Közeledben!\");
                        return 1;
                    }
                }
            }
            else
            {
                SendClientMessage(playerid, COLOR_GREY, \"   A Játékos Nem Elérhetõ !\");
                return 1;
            }
        }
        return 1;
     }

 
Ennyi Lenne Elõre Is Kösszike..

RP pont
« Válasz #7 Dátum: 2010. október 11. - 20:33:30 »
0 Show voters
mindjárt megirom

Nem elérhető petya

  • 433
    • Profil megtekintése
RP pont
« Válasz #8 Dátum: 2010. október 11. - 20:56:25 »
0 Show voters
oké kösszikee

RP pont
« Válasz #9 Dátum: 2010. október 12. - 19:07:48 »
0 Show voters
tessék kicsit késve de itt van:
Személyi:
 
if(strcmp(cmd,\"/személyi\",true)==0 || strcmp(cmd,\"/szemelyi\",true)==0)
    {
        if(IsPlayerConnected(playerid))
        {
            tmp = strtok(cmdtext, idx);
            if(!strlen(tmp))
            {
                SendClientMessage(playerid, COLOR_WHITE, \" /személyi [iD/Név]\");
                return 1;
            }
            giveplayerid = ReturnUser(tmp);
            if(IsPlayerConnected(giveplayerid))
            {
                if(giveplayerid != INVALID_PLAYER_ID)
                {
                    if (ProxDetectorS(8.0, playerid, giveplayerid))
                    {
                        if(giveplayerid == playerid) { SendClientMessage(playerid, COLOR_GREY, \"Magadnak nem tudod megmutatni,használd a /stats parancsot!\"); return 1; }
                        GetPlayerName(giveplayerid, giveplayer, sizeof(giveplayer));
                        GetPlayerName(playerid, sendername, sizeof(sendername));
                        new age = PlayerInfo[playerid][pAge];
                        new housekey = PlayerInfo[playerid][pPhousekey];
                        format(string, sizeof(string), \"|___ %s Személyi igazolványa ___|\", sendername);
                        SendClientMessage(giveplayerid, COLOR_RED, string);
                        format(string, sizeof(string), \"** Név: %s\", sendername);
                        SendClientMessage(giveplayerid, COLOR_RED, string);
                        if(PlayerInfo[playerid][pSex] == 1)
                        { SendClientMessage(giveplayerid,COLOR_RED,\"** Nem: Férfi\"); }
                        else if(PlayerInfo[playerid][pSex] == 2)
                        { SendClientMessage(giveplayerid,COLOR_RED,\"** Nem: Nõ\"); }
                        format(string, sizeof(string), \"** Kor: %d\", age);
                        SendClientMessage(giveplayerid, COLOR_RED, string);
                        format(string, sizeof(string), \"** RP Pontok: %d\", PlayerInfo[playerid][RpPontok]);
                        SendClientMessage(giveplayerid, COLOR_RED, string);
                        format(string, sizeof(string), \"** Házszám: %d\", housekey);
                        SendClientMessage(giveplayerid, COLOR_RED, string);
                        format(string, sizeof(string), \"* %s megmutatta a személyi igazolványát neked.\", sendername);
                        SendClientMessage(giveplayerid, COLOR_LIGHTBLUE, string);
                        format(string, sizeof(string), \"* Megmutattad a személyi igazolványodat neki: %s.\", giveplayer);
                        SendClientMessage(playerid, COLOR_LIGHTBLUE, string);
                    }
                    else
                    {
                        SendClientMessage(playerid, COLOR_GREY, \"  A Játékos Nincs A Közeledben!\");
                        return 1;
                    }
                }
            }
            else
            {
                SendClientMessage(playerid, COLOR_GREY, \"   A Játékos Nem Elérhetõ !\");
                return 1;
            }
        }
        return 1;
     }

 
RP Pont adás:
 
if(strcmp(cmd, \"/rppont\", true) == 0)
    {
        if(IsPlayerConnected(playerid))
        {
            tmp = strtok(cmdtext, idx);
            if(!strlen(tmp))
            {
                SendClientMessage(playerid, COLOR_GRAD2, \"Használd:/rppont [JátékosID] [Pont]\");
                return 1;
            }
            new playa;
            new pont;
            playa = ReturnUser(tmp);
            tmp = strtok(cmdtext, idx);
            pont = strval(tmp);
            if (PlayerInfo[playerid][pAdmin] >= 1337)
            {
                if(IsPlayerConnected(playa))
                {
                    if(playa != INVALID_PLAYER_ID)
                    {
                       
                        GetPlayerName(playa, giveplayer, sizeof(giveplayer));
                        GetPlayerName(playerid, sendername, sizeof(sendername));
                        format(string, 256, \"[ADMIN] %s Rp Pontozta %s -t RP Pont: %d.\", sendername,giveplayer,pont);
                        SendClientMessage(playerid,COLOR_RED,string);
                        SendClientMessage(playa,COLOR_BLUE,\"RP Pontot kaptál! RP Pontod: %d\",pont);
                        PlayerInfo[playa][RpPontok] = pont;
                    }
                }
            }
            else
            {
                SendClientMessage(playerid, COLOR_GRAD1, \"   Nem vagy elég nagy Admin!\");
            }
        }
        return 1;
    }

 
Sajna ez nem emnti el fájlba a pontot ha az elmentés is kell vegyél fel msn re és küld át aq gamemodot és beleirom

Nem elérhető petya

  • 433
    • Profil megtekintése
RP pont
« Válasz #10 Dátum: 2010. október 12. - 19:26:07 »
0 Show voters
oké csak 1 gond :S
 
C:\\Documents and Settings\\Rendszergazda\\Asztal\\Hillside.pwn(10394) : error 017: undefined symbol \"RpPontok\"
C:\\Documents and Settings\\Rendszergazda\\Asztal\\Hillside.pwn(16134) : warning 202: number of arguments does not match definition
C:\\Documents and Settings\\Rendszergazda\\Asztal\\Hillside.pwn(16135) : error 017: undefined symbol \"RpPontok\"

 
És 1MSN-t küldj PM-ben PLS
Kösszi

RP pont
« Válasz #11 Dátum: 2010. október 12. - 19:27:52 »
0 Show voters
enum PInfo alá kell egy RpPontok

Nem elérhető petya

  • 433
    • Profil megtekintése
RP pont
« Válasz #12 Dátum: 2010. október 12. - 19:34:40 »
0 Show voters
Kösszikeee Jó Lett Zárok

 

SimplePortal 2.3.7 © 2008-2024, SimplePortal